-
公开(公告)号:US10097619B2
公开(公告)日:2018-10-09
申请号:US14658005
申请日:2015-03-13
Applicant: Google Inc.
Inventor: Michael Campbell Koss , Justin DeWitt , Katie Jane Messerly , Dmitry Titov
Abstract: Techniques for cross-device notifications are provided. An example method includes receiving a first indication of an event detected at a first device associated with a user account, determining one or more characteristics of the event based on the first indication of the event, detecting whether the determined characteristics match at least one selection criterion, automatically identifying a second device from one or more devices associated with the user account, and providing, if the determined characteristics match the at least one selection criterion, the first indication of the event to the second device associated with the user account, where the provided first indication of the event is displayed at the second device to allow management of the event at the first device from the second device.
-
公开(公告)号:US09537925B2
公开(公告)日:2017-01-03
申请号:US13937646
申请日:2013-07-09
Applicant: GOOGLE INC.
Inventor: Peter H. Williamson , Daniel Cheng , Somas Thyagaraja , Justin DeWitt , Munjal Doshi , Dmitry Titov , Jennifer Braithwaite , Xiaoyong Liu
Abstract: A non-transitory computer-readable storage medium may comprise instructions stored thereon that, when executed by at least one processor, are configured to cause an intermediary server to at least receive, from a first client device, a first login request via a first browser installed on the first client device, the first login request identifying a user account, receive, from a third-party server, a message request, the message request including an identifier and indicating a browser application or a browser extension, map the identifier to the user account, determine whether the user account has installed the browser application or browser extension, and if the user account has installed the browser application or browser extension, send a first message to the first browser based on the message request.
Abstract translation: 非暂时计算机可读存储介质可以包括存储在其上的指令,当被至少一个处理器执行时,其被配置为使得中间服务器至少从第一客户端设备接收经由第一浏览器的第一登录请求 安装在第一客户端设备上,识别用户帐户的第一登录请求,从第三方服务器接收消息请求,消息请求包括标识符并指示浏览器应用或浏览器扩展,将标识符映射到 用户帐户,确定用户帐户是否安装了浏览器应用程序或浏览器扩展,如果用户帐户已经安装了浏览器应用程序或浏览器扩展,则根据该消息请求向第一个浏览器发送第一条消息。
-
公开(公告)号:US20150256415A1
公开(公告)日:2015-09-10
申请号:US13937646
申请日:2013-07-09
Applicant: GOOGLE INC.
Inventor: Peter Hunt Williamson , Daniel Cheng , Somas Thyagaraja , Justin DeWitt , Munjal Doshi , Dmitry Titov , Jennifer Wai-Fung Braithwaite , Kevin Liu
IPC: H04L12/24
Abstract: A non-transitory computer-readable storage medium may comprise instructions stored thereon that, when executed by at least one processor, are configured to cause an intermediary server to at least receive, from a first client device, a first login request via a first browser installed on the first client device, the first login request identifying a user account, receive, from a third-party server, a message request, the message request including an identifier and indicating a browser application or a browser extension, map the identifier to the user account, determine whether the user account has installed the browser application or browser extension, and if the user account has installed the browser application or browser extension, send a first message to the first browser based on the message request.
Abstract translation: 非暂时计算机可读存储介质可以包括存储在其上的指令,当被至少一个处理器执行时,其被配置为使得中间服务器至少从第一客户端设备接收经由第一浏览器的第一登录请求 安装在第一客户端设备上,识别用户帐户的第一登录请求,从第三方服务器接收消息请求,消息请求包括标识符并指示浏览器应用或浏览器扩展,将标识符映射到 用户帐户,确定用户帐户是否安装了浏览器应用程序或浏览器扩展,如果用户帐户已经安装了浏览器应用程序或浏览器扩展,则根据该消息请求向第一个浏览器发送第一条消息。
-
-